ISARA Dedicates Four Hybrid Certificate Patents to the Public, Easing Path to Quantum-Safe Security

Making critical digital certificate methodology widely available expands crypto-agile, quantum-safe security solutions, with industry support from leading companies including Crypto4A, DigiCert, Entrust, Keyfactor, PKI Solutions, Sectigo, and Venafi

WATERLOO, Ontario, October 26, 2022 ISARA Corp., the world’s leading provider of quantum-safe security solutions, today announced that it is dedicating the intellectual property behind its ISARA Catalyst™ Agile Digital Certificate Methodology — including four patents — to the public. Hybrid certificates, an important component of ISARA’s Catalyst methodology, enable organizations to have a seamless, cost-effective, and simplified migration to quantum-safe security today to protect connected devices and the Internet of Things (IoT) — as well as complex public key infrastructures (PKIs) — with no impact to end users. These certificates support two or more cryptographic algorithms within a single certificate and can support both classic and quantum-safe public keys and signatures. 

A hybrid certificate is a traditional X.509 digital certificate that has additional quantum-safe components encoded within it. One of the key characteristics of hybrid certificates is the ability to simultaneously support existing systems as well as those that have been upgraded to be quantum safe. When an organization starts to migrate its systems and applications to quantum-safe cryptography, they won’t need to support two separate PKIs — one for traditional certificates and one for quantum-safe certificates — since they will already have two-in-one hybrid certificates in place. This provides backward compatibility during the transition period to quantum.

Most of the cryptographic products, protocols, and services that businesses rely on every day need to be upgraded to become quantum safe. This requires an agile migration strategy that preserves compatibility with existing systems so that organizations can prioritize migrating their most critical systems first without negatively impacting the systems to be upgraded later.

Crypto-Agile Patents Dedicated to the Public:

  • US9660978
  • US9794249
  • WO2018027300
  • JP6644894
